MipResources::Imu Class Reference
[Acceleration Detector 3D]

Abstract IMU sensor. More...

#include <Imu3D.h>

Inheritance diagram for MipResources::Imu:

MipResources::Resource MIPObject

List of all members.

Public Member Functions

virtual ResourcePlate getPlate () const =0
 get resource id (mandatory), it must be defined for all implemented resource
 Imu ()
 ~Imu ()
virtual bool getIMUMeasure (Acceleration3D &acc, Acceleration3D &gyro, Orientation3D &magn, Decimal *MeasTime)=0

Protected Attributes

ImuPar_par
 Availability status of IMU data.


Detailed Description

Abstract IMU sensor.

Author:
Mauro Pagliarella

Constructor & Destructor Documentation

MipResources::Imu::Imu (  )  [inline]

constructor

MipResources::Imu::~Imu (  )  [inline]

destructor


Member Function Documentation

virtual ResourcePlate MipResources::Imu::getPlate (  )  const [pure virtual]

get resource id (mandatory), it must be defined for all implemented resource

Implements MipResources::Resource.

virtual bool MipResources::Imu::getIMUMeasure ( Acceleration3D acc,
Acceleration3D gyro,
Orientation3D magn,
Decimal MeasTime 
) [pure virtual]


Member Data Documentation

Availability status of IMU data.

IMU parameters


The documentation for this class was generated from the following file:

Generated on Mon Feb 20 07:01:12 2017 for MIP by  doxygen 1.5.6